The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Kirklees local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 43 MOOR PARK AVENUE sales from November 2004 and July 2013 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 2004 sale was for 7%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 7% below the HPI over time, until the July 2013 sale, where it falls to 12%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 12% below the HPI.

What might 43 MOOR PARK AVENUE be worth now?

43 MOOR PARK AVENUE might now be worth an estimated £297,909.

This is based on house price inflation of 67.4%, between July 2013 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Kirklees local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 67.4%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 43 MOOR PARK AVENUE of £178,000 on 16th July 2013. For the value to have increased from £178,000 to £297,909 over the twelve years and five months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 43 MOOR PARK AVENUE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Kirklees local authority area.
  • The July 2013 sale price of £178,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 43 MOOR PARK AVENUE has not materially changed since July 2013.
